

Minecraft is a sandbox video game that allows players to build, explore, and survive in a blocky world. It’s often referred to as a “virtual Lego” due to the game’s emphasis on creative construction using blocks of various materials. There is also a term ‘Minecraft Unblocked” that is popular on the internet is a web browser version of the original Minecraft Game.
In this game, Players can gather resources such as wood and stone, craft tools and weapons, and use their creativity to build powerful structures ranging from simple houses to elaborate castles.

What makes Minecraft unique is its open-world gameplay style. There are no set goals or missions – players are free to explore the vast landscapes at their own pace. The game has both single-player and multiplayer modes, allowing players to team up with friends or go it alone. There is also a new Minecraft Dungeons Arcade Game available for players.
Survival mode adds an additional layer of challenge by introducing hunger mechanics and hostile mobs that spawn at night. Players must gather food and build shelter before nightfall if they want to survive.

How to stay safe while playing Minecraft Unblocked
There are a few things to keep in mind when playing Minecraft unblocked online.
First and foremost, only play on websites that you trust. There are many scam websites out there that will try to steal your personal information or infect your computer with malware.
Only download files from trusted sources. There are many Minecraft mods and skins available for download online, but not all of them are safe. Be sure to only download files from reputable websites.
Keep your antivirus software up to date. This will help protect your computer from any malicious files that may be downloaded while playing Minecraft unblocked.
